Compliance context

AB 802 (Public Resources Code §25402.10)

A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.

Frequently asked questions

What is 2960 Victoria's energy grade?

2960 Victoria scores 88 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band A (High performer (85–100)) — in its 2024 California dis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does 2960 Victoria use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 10.6 kBtu/ft² across 121,989 sq ft, including 380,576 kWh of electricity.
